From 3d1ab0cd3fcbf85e0db07e69d946ad078e274f70 Mon Sep 17 00:00:00 2001 From: Jonas Platte Date: Fri, 11 Sep 2020 21:09:55 +0200 Subject: [PATCH] api-macros: Fix docs for associated METADATA types --- ruma-api-macros/src/api.rs | 7 +++---- 1 file changed, 3 insertions(+), 4 deletions(-) diff --git a/ruma-api-macros/src/api.rs b/ruma-api-macros/src/api.rs index dfb92a1d..4a32e1e0 100644 --- a/ruma-api-macros/src/api.rs +++ b/ruma-api-macros/src/api.rs @@ -218,6 +218,7 @@ impl ToTokens for Api { let body = self.response.to_body(); + let metadata_doc = format!("Metadata for the `{}` API endpoint.", name); let request_doc = format!( "Data for a request to the `{}` API endpoint.\n\n{}", name, @@ -329,8 +330,7 @@ impl ToTokens for Api { type EndpointError = #error; type IncomingResponse = ::Incoming; - // FIXME: Doc string interpolation - /// Metadata for the `#name` endpoint. + #[doc = #metadata_doc] const METADATA: #ruma_api_import::Metadata = __METADATA; #[allow(unused_mut, unused_variables)] @@ -365,8 +365,7 @@ impl ToTokens for Api { type EndpointError = #error; type OutgoingResponse = Response; - // FIXME: Doc string interpolation - /// Metadata for the `#name` endpoint. + #[doc = #metadata_doc] const METADATA: #ruma_api_import::Metadata = __METADATA; }